The Canadian Government and Sikorsky have agreed on a revised delivery arrangement and in-service support contract for the delayed CH-148 Cyclone helicopter project. The New Zealand government has released a Defence Capability Plan (DCP) outlining several capability enhancements in the coming decade. Based on guidance provided by the 2010 Defence White Paper, the DCP outlines several new capabilities it wishes to explore in the coming decade in order to upgrade its capabilities. The Royal Brunei Air Force has extended an agreement with BAE Systems Australia to provide basic military aviation training at the company’s Tamworth facility. The first prototype Sikorsky S-97 Raider achieved electrical power-on for the first time during a May 28 test at the company’s West Palm Beach facility in Florida. Two RAAF C-130Js from Richmond’s 37SQN and 68 personnel have deployed to Joint Base Elmendorf-Richardson in Anchorage, Alaska to participate in Exercise Red Flag Alaska 14-2.
